Médréac (French pronunciation: ​[medʁeak]; Breton: Mederieg; Gallo: Méderiac) is a commune in the Ille-et-Vilaine department of Brittany in northwestern France.

Population[]

Inhabitants of Médréac are called Médréaciens in French.
